    Who is Dr. Mobasseri, Cardiologist in Atlanta, GA?

    Dr. Sara Mobasseri, MD is a Cardiologist, who primarily practices in Atlanta, GA with 2 additional practice locations. She is board certified by the American Board of Internal Medicine. Dr. Mobasseri graduated from The University of Toledo College of Medicine and completed her residency at Rush-Presby-St Luke'S M C, Cardiovascular Diseases; Rush-Presby-St Luke'S M C, Internal Medicine. Dr. Mobasseri is fluent in English,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Mobasseri’s practice accepts Kaiser Permanente, Medicare, UnitedHealthcare, Aetna, Cigna and other major insurance plans.     Is this Dr. Sara Mobasseri aff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Mobasseri is affiliated with Piedmont Atlanta Hospital, Piedmont Rockdale Hospital which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
